represent

[US]/ˌreprɪˈzent/
[UK]/ˌreprɪˈzent/
Frequency: Very High

Translation

v. show, depict, symbolize, act as a representative, stand for

Example Sentences

to represent a check for payment

She purports to represent the whole group.

white is meant to represent purity and innocence.

Wade represented Great Britain.

This represents a volteface in government policy.

Letters of the alphabet represent sounds.

a statue representing a king;

This painting represents a storm.

We chose a committee to represent us.

These stones represent armies.

He represented himself as a philosopher.

He was represented as a true patriot.

I can only represent it to you by metaphors.

I'll represent to him the risk he is running.

He pictured her heroism in glowing language.See Synonyms at represent

The Russian Revolution represents a landmark in world history.

One of the rooms was got up to represent the hall of a mediaeval castle.

an archetypal journey representing the quest for identity.

Mother and daughters represent two generations.

tourism represents an insidious form of consumptive activity.
